(chap1 web网络基础) TCP/IP协议层
1. HTTP( HyperText Transfer Protocol) 超文本傳輸協議
2. TCP/IP協議層
-
應用層
應用層決定了向用戶提供應用服務時通信的活動. TCP/P協議族內預存了各類通用的應用服務。比如,FTP ( FileTransfer Protocol,文件傳輸協議)和 DNS ( Domain Name System,域名系統)服務就是其中兩類。
HTTP協議也處于該層。
-
傳輸層
傳輸層對上層應用層,提供處于網絡連接中的兩臺計算機之間的數據傳輸. 在傳輸層有兩個性質不同的協議:TCP(傳輸控制協議),傳輸控制協議)和UDP(用戶數據協議,用戶數據報協議)。 -
網絡層(又名網絡互連層)
網絡層用來處理在網絡上流動的數據包。數據包是網絡傳輸的最小數據單位。該層規定了通過怎樣的路徑(所謂的傳輸路線)到達對方計算機,并把數據包傳送給對方。
與對方計算機之間通過多臺計算機或網絡設備進行傳輸時,網絡層所起的作用就是在眾多的選項內選擇一條傳輸路線。 -
鏈路層(又名數據鏈路層,網絡接口層)
用來處理連接網絡的硬件部分。包括控制操作系統、硬件的設備驅動、NIC ( Network Interface Card,網絡適配器,即網卡),及光纖等物理可見部分(還包括連接器等一切傳輸媒介)。硬件上的范疇均在鏈路層的作用范圍之內。
eg. 為了傳輸方便,在傳輸層( TCP協議)把從應用層處收到的數據(HTTP請求報文)進行分割,并在各個報文上打上標記序號及端口號后轉發給網絡層。
總結
以上是生活随笔為你收集整理的(chap1 web网络基础) TCP/IP协议层的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: ECC椭圆曲线算法(3)加密解密过程
- 下一篇: (chap1 web网络基础) HTTP